The Indonesia Electronic Navigational Charts Market was estimated at USD 240 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 319 Million by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 4.1% from 2026 to 2032. This growth trajectory can be attributed to the increasing reliance on accurate and timely navigational data by vessel operators and shipping companies. With a surge in shipping traffic and heightened focus on maritime safety, demand for advanced electronic navigational charts is set to rise, particularly as Indonesia continues to strengthen its position in global maritime trade.

As Indonesia's ports increasingly depend on Electronic Navigational Charts (ENCs) for safe navigation, the demand for updated charts has become critical. This need stems from the complexity of Indonesia's marine landscape, comprising thousands of islands and diverse waterways, where accurate navigation is essential for both safety and operational efficiency.
The accuracy of ENCs is vital, offering real-time updates on environmental conditions like sea levels and currents that affect vessel safety. Consequently, these digital charts are now indispensable within maritime safety management systems, as more vessel operators prioritize reliable navigation aids for seamless voyages.
Despite the favorable growth outlook, the Indonesia Electronic Navigational Charts market faces several constraints. One major issue is the inconsistency in chart quality due to frequent updates, which can lead to inaccuracies. Additionally, inadequate data formats and outdated software tools hinder efficiency and user experience. Furthermore, compatibility issues between different manufacturers' marine equipment can complicate the adoption of ENCs, necessitating more robust standards and interoperability solutions.

The Indonesian government is actively promoting improvements in maritime safety and navigation through various initiatives. Investment in port infrastructure and maritime technology is being prioritized to enhance the overall efficiency of shipping operations. Furthermore, regulatory frameworks are being developed to support the integration of electronic navigational systems into the maritime sector, encouraging both public and private sector collaborations to strengthen the nation's maritime capabilities.
